Food loss and waste uses 25 percent of all water used in agriculture, and if it were its own country it would be the world’s third-largest emitter of … WebThe essential role of crop protection inputs in minimizing food loss. Crop protection plays an essential role in minimizing the damage caused by pests and diseases. It involves the use of different control measures such as chemical, biological, physical, and cultural controls, among others, in an approach called Integrated Pest Management (IPM).
